Output 17038697622f7658a8496366392401d4b2e816949e18c10fa3ae7b2a4e58308d:0

value
2325950
script pubkey
OP_0 OP_PUSHBYTES_20 7d58f97a87881e5b54f03040e8111ed23c3b22c3
address
bc1q04v0j7583q09k48sxpqwsyg76g7rkgkreq3qlg
transaction
17038697622f7658a8496366392401d4b2e816949e18c10fa3ae7b2a4e58308d